    ## Can Popcorn Make You Poop?

    The short answer is: it depends. While popcorn isn't typically considered a "go-to" food for stimulating bowel movements like prunes or coffee, it can contribute to regularity for some people. Let me break down the reasons why:

    1. Fiber Powerhouse:

    Popcorn is a surprisingly good source of dietary fiber, especially when you choose the air-popped variety. A typical 3-cup serving of air-popped popcorn provides around 3.5 grams of fiber, which is about 10% of your daily recommended intake.

    Why is fiber important for pooping?

    Fiber adds bulk to your stool, making it easier to pass through your digestive system. It also helps regulate the pace of your digestion, preventing both constipation (slowed digestion) and diarrhea (rapid digestion).

    2. Whole Grain Goodness:

    Popcorn is a whole grain, which means it contains all three parts of the grain kernel: the bran, germ, and endosperm. Whole grains are generally beneficial for digestive health because they provide a wider range of nutrients and fiber compared to refined grains (like white bread).

    3. Hydration Helper:

    When you eat popcorn, you often drink fluids alongside it, especially if you're watching a movie or enjoying it as a snack. Staying adequately hydrated is crucial for maintaining regular bowel movements.

    **4. But... Consider the "Extras":**

    While plain, air-popped popcorn can be a healthy and fiber-rich snack, it's important to consider what you add to it. Loading your popcorn with butter, salt, or sugary toppings can negate its potential benefits and even lead to digestive discomfort or constipation.

    5. Individual Responses:

    Remember, everyone's digestive system is unique. What causes one person to have a bowel movement might not have the same effect on another. Some people find that popcorn helps them "go" more regularly, while others don't notice a difference.

    ## Final Thoughts

    If you're struggling with constipation, incorporating more fiber-rich foods like air-popped popcorn into your diet is generally a good idea. However, it's essential to do so gradually, listen to your body, and make sure you're drinking enough fluids.

    If you're experiencing persistent changes in your bowel habits, it's always best to consult with a healthcare professional to rule out any underlying medical conditions.
